The captain behind South Africa’s World Cup success in 2019, Siya Kolisi’s influence and leadership within the Springboks squad was a significant reason behind their series triumph over the British and Irish Lions. It was also a major reason behind their exhilarating victory over the All Blacks on the Gold Coast, as was his exceptional defensive and breakdown work. It’s hard to imagine if the Springboks would be the world’s top-ranked side without Kolisi, who will no doubt be instrumental in their World Cup title defence next year. With 15 tries in 11 tests, it’s easy to understand why Will Jordan was crowned World Rugby Breakthrough Player of the Year in 2021. Blessed with speed, vision and footwork, it became common nature to see the young wing slide through and around defences to run in try after try – five of which were scored in a single test against Tonga. Now a first-choice selection on New Zealand’s team sheet, another big year beckons for Jordan in 2022 as he looks to maintain his immaculate strike rate.

The towering second rower was at his physically confrontational best as he narrowed in on a century of test matches throughout 2021. Epitomising what it takes to be a hard man at the elite level of the game, no opposition forward was safe from Etzebeth’s wrath as he stamped his authority to remain among game’s the elite locks. One half of an all-star French halves combination, Romain Ntamack continues to emerge as one of rugby’s most promising young players. Still only 22-years-old, Ntamack has acted as a pillar of France’s recent rejuvenation in test rugby, having starred in a variety of matches from the No 10 jersey.
